I have been building/tweaking a honda civic that i put a bigger engine and and built a turbo kit for. I have finally got most of the bugs out and am learning now to drive the damn thing. Its a complete beast!

Heres the dyno graph. I improved it from 279 WHP to 330 and the torque from 262 to 304 with some timing adjustments on the dyno and bit more boost.



Heres the car running its best time to date. 11.56@120.49 mph.

haha ya i have been red lighting a bit lately. i havent been back since but i think that im anticipating the 3rd yellow instead of going when i see it. I can usually cut pro times (.012 is my best RT) but sometimes i go a bit too soon. During street legals im usually focused on trying to get my best time, since im trying to stay high on the alberta top 10 sport compact list.

I have never been to the track myself because we live far enough away from the nearest drag strip that I don't really care to. But my Malibu ran low 10's in the 1/4 before I bought it without an engine/tranny. It was a father son project car starting when I got my first job at age 14. It has a pretty healthy 454, doug nash 5 speed and a dana 60 rearend. The guy we bought it from said it ran way harder with the 454 that we put in it than with the engine/tranny combo he was running. That thing was finished probably 12 years ago, then driven hard by a dumbass kid with a leadfoot(me).
It now sits in the field behind my mom's house with a burnt valve waiting for me to drag it home for a complete rebuild one of these days.
Here is a pic. I know the hood scoop is dorky but it was on the car when I bought it and being a kid on a budget I spent all my money on going fast not caring what it looked like. We did however make use of the scoop by using a wiend tunnel-ram and two 4-barrels. The fella that built it hacked up the rear quarter panels pretty bad with some home-made fender flaring. They are falling apart now but I have replacement panels sitting in my garage waiting for a home.
